Denmark’s Norden, a shipping company known for its ocean-based freight services for bulk and project cargo of all sizes, has signed a two-year contract of affreightment (COA) with Enviva to transport a significant volume of wood pellets from the United States to Europe over a two-year period, starting in 2026.  

During the two-year contract period, Norden will transport multiple handysize shipments with loading on the east and gulf coasts of the United States to Enviva’s customers in the UK and Europe.  

The deal builds on Norden’s long-term partnership with Enviva and expands the co-operation between the two companies.

The agreement is an extension to the contract of affreightment (COA) that Norden has been executing since 2012.
